Three Ways to Tow a Vehicle — And Why the Method Matters More Than the Price Tag
Each towing method solves a different problem. The right one depends less on budget and more on what vehicle you already own or plan to buy.
1. Flat towing (four wheels down): The vehicle rolls on all four of its own wheels behind the motorhome. No trailer — just a tow bar connecting the toad's base plate to the motorhome's hitch receiver. This is the lightest and most convenient approach, and the one most Class A owners land on eventually. The vehicle must be manufacturer-approved for four-down towing. Setup involves a base plate, a tow bar, safety cables, and a supplemental braking system (required by law in most states).
2. Tow dolly: The front wheels ride on a two-wheel trailer while the rear wheels stay on the ground. Useful for front-wheel-drive vehicles with automatic transmissions that aren't approved for flat towing. I ran a dolly for two seasons before switching, and the honest version is: it works, but loading and unloading the car every time you move camp adds fifteen minutes to every departure. Dollies typically weigh 800–1,200 pounds and contribute meaningfully to tongue weight. Backing into a forest service site with one behind you is its own skill set.
3. Car hauler (full trailer): All four wheels are off the ground on a fully enclosed or open trailer. Works with any vehicle regardless of drivetrain. Car haulers typically run 3,000–5,000 pounds empty, add serious combined length, and some campgrounds won't accommodate the total setup. Worth considering if you need to transport a specific vehicle that can't be towed any other way — but most RVers I've talked to treat this as the last resort, not the first choice.
Flat Towing: Why Most Serious Motorhome Owners End Up Here
The daily routine is what makes flat towing stick. At camp, you back the motorhome up, drop the tow bar arms into the base plate receivers, clip the cables and electrical connector, run the checklist, and you're moving in about ten minutes. No loading a car onto a platform, no worrying about whether the dolly clears the fire ring when you're trying to back into a narrow site at Ouray, Colorado or along the Oregon Coast.
The constraint: not every vehicle qualifies. The drivetrain needs to rotate freely with the engine off — which means the transmission can't rely on the running engine to circulate lubrication fluid while rolling. Vehicles with a neutral position in their transfer case (most 4WD trucks and SUVs), manual transmissions, or specific automatic transmissions that have been tested and documented by the manufacturer are candidates. Automatics that require engine-running lubrication will sustain serious drivetrain damage within the first few miles of towing — unless you add a separate transmission lube pump. Always verify your specific year, model, and transmission against the manufacturer's published flat-tow list. The same truck nameplate can change approval status between model years.
Vehicles worth knowing about: Jeep Wrangler (widely considered the default toad in the RV community — neutral transfer case, compact footprint, capable on the unpaved roads near most campgrounds), Jeep Gladiator, Ford Bronco, Chevy Spark, Fiat 500, and a number of Buick models depending on year. The Chevy Colorado and GMC Canyon work with manual transmissions. Community forums and RV rallies consistently put the Wrangler at the top of toad popularity surveys, and the reasons are practical: it parks anywhere, handles the kind of dirt road access you get near dispersed sites in Colorado or eastern Oregon, and holds resale value better than most small SUVs.
What You're Actually Installing: The Flat Tow Equipment List
- Base plate: A vehicle-specific frame attachment that becomes the connection point for the tow bar arms. Get it professionally installed — improperly fitted base plates have failed at highway speed, and it's not the place to cut corners. Blue Ox and Roadmaster both produce base plate systems that are well-regarded and widely used in the RV community. Cost: $400–$700 installed, varies by vehicle.
- Tow bar: The rigid or telescoping bar that bridges the base plate to the motorhome's hitch receiver. Telescoping designs make hitching easier when alignment isn't perfect — which is most of the time when you're backing up solo. Popular mid-range options include the Roadmaster Sterling and Blue Ox Aventa LX. Cost: $600–$1,500.
- Safety cables: Two cables that independently connect toad to motorhome, required by law in most states. Cross them beneath the tow bar so they can catch the bar if it drops. Rate them for the toad's curb weight.
- Electrical connection: A 6-pin or 7-pin connector that powers the toad's brake lights and turn signals from the motorhome's system. Required for legal towing in virtually every state, and genuinely important — drivers behind you need to see your braking and direction changes.
- Supplemental braking system: Required by law in most states when the toad exceeds a specified weight, commonly in the 1,500–3,000 lb range depending on state. Types include surge brakes that sense deceleration through inertia, and proportional systems that read the motorhome's actual braking force and mirror it in the toad. Proportional systems — the Roadmaster InvisiBrake and Blue Ox Patriot III are two options that come up repeatedly on the forums — are the ones I trust on descents like US-34 coming down out of Rocky Mountain National Park. Cost: $300–$700.
Motorhome Towing Capacity: Pull These Numbers Before You Shop for a Toad
Your motorhome has two ratings that matter for flat towing:
- Tongue weight capacity: The maximum downward force the hitch can handle. With flat towing, this tends to be modest — primarily the weight of the tow bar itself, typically 50–100 pounds, since the toad's mass rides on its own four wheels.
- Gross towing capacity: The maximum toad weight you can pull. A Jeep Wrangler 2-door runs around 4,000 lbs curb weight; the 4-door around 4,400 lbs. Your motorhome's rated towing capacity must exceed your toad's curb weight with a margin you're comfortable with.
Class A diesel pushers tend to have substantial tow ratings — often in the 10,000–15,000 lb range, though this varies by chassis and you should confirm against your specific owner's manual rather than general estimates. Gas-powered Class A chassis are typically rated more conservatively. Class C ratings vary widely by chassis and base vehicle. When in doubt, pull the chassis specification sheet — and use the RV manufacturer's stated tow capacity, not the bare-truck chassis figure, which may be higher than what the RV builder has validated.
The Hookup Sequence — Run It Every Single Time, No Exceptions
The mistake I see most often from newer towers is treating hookup as a routine they can run on autopilot. One skipped step — the transfer case position in particular — and you're looking at a transmission rebuild before the end of the trip. Build a laminated checklist for your specific toad and run it every departure without shortcuts. The sequence I use:
- Position the toad directly behind the motorhome, aligned with the hitch receiver.
- Connect the tow bar arms to the base plate receivers and verify both latch mechanisms are fully seated — give each arm a firm upward tug to confirm.
- Attach safety cables in a criss-cross pattern beneath the tow bar so they can catch the bar if it drops.
- Connect the 6-pin or 7-pin electrical connector; confirm it's fully seated and the retaining clip is engaged.
- Put the toad's transfer case in neutral — refer to your toad's specific flat-tow procedure, not a generic sequence. Many vehicles also require a specific transmission selector position; verify this for your make and model year.
- Turn the toad's ignition to Accessory — most vehicles require this to unlock the steering column and enable brake lights.
- Release the toad's parking brake.
- Walk the entire rig: verify tow bar latches are locked, cables are crossed and not dragging, and the electrical connector is seated. Have a partner stand behind the toad and call out brake lights and turn signal function before you move.
- Pull forward 20–30 feet at walking speed and verify the toad is tracking true before committing to the road.
The Mistakes That Cost People Real Money
- Towing a non-approved vehicle: I've seen this attempted on a back-country trip near Moab — the driver figured his SUV was probably fine since it had four-wheel drive. The transmission was gone by the time he reached pavement. Verify the manufacturer's approved flat-tow list for your exact year, model, and transmission before your first tow, not after.
- Forgetting the transfer case position: Driving even a short distance with the transfer case in the wrong position will destroy the drivetrain. This is the one step on the checklist that matters most. Don't skip it.
- No supplemental braking system: Illegal in most states, genuinely unsafe at highway speed with a 4,000-pound toad behind you, and a serious liability problem if you're involved in a rear-end collision without it.
- Wrong tow bar adjustment: A bar set to the wrong length will bind in turns and skip unpredictably. Measure the actual distance from your hitch receiver to your base plate connection point on your specific toad, and set the bar to match — don't estimate it by eye.
